Levy, a division within Compass Group, began its journey 40 years ago as a delicatessen in Chicago. From these humble beginnings, it has evolved into a major presence across more than 200 entertainment, sports, and restaurant venues nationwide. Levy leverages creativity, tailored food and beverage strategies, exemplary service standards, and a passion for exceptional food to deliver unforgettable experiences to guests. The Host/Hostess position plays a crucial part in this mission by ensuring that guests at Dignity Health Sports Park receive a warm welcome and enjoy a smooth and pleasant dining experience.
In this role, the host or hostess is responsible for promptly and warmly greeting guests upon arrival and seating them according to availability and their seating preferences. The focus is on maintaining a clean, safe, and inviting environment that enhances guest satisfaction. The position requires excellent communication skills, patience, flexibility, and a genuine interest in people to handle customer service situations gracefully. Confidentiality and sensitivity toward guests’ personal or medical information are highly emphasized, reflecting the company’s commitment to respect and professionalism.
The host/hostess also supervises food service associates within the dining area, ensuring adherence to proper customer service, food handling, and sanitation procedures. Training new team members and overseeing the closing of the dining room by ensuring all side work and station setups are completed properly are also essential duties. Additionally, the role includes knowledge of emergency safety procedures and active participation in guest evacuation if necessary. Occasionally, the host or hostess may assist with service tasks such as bussing tables or food service to maintain efficiency and uphold food safety standards.
Candidates may also be asked to operate equipment like fire extinguishers, telephones, beverage machines, soup wells, and coffee machines as part of their daily responsibilities. Collaboration with staff from other departments during special events or functions is a further component of the role, promoting a team-oriented work environment.
